1997 Ford Falcon vs. 1941 Toyota AA

To start off, 1997 Ford Falcon is newer by 56 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1941 Toyota AA.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1941 Toyota AA would be higher. At 3,984 cc (6 cylinders), 1997 Ford Falcon is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Ford Falcon (205 HP @ 4900 RPM) has 141 more horse power than 1941 Toyota AA. (64 HP @ 3000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1997 Ford Falcon should accelerate faster than 1941 Toyota AA.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1941 Toyota AA weights approximately 65 kg more than 1997 Ford Falcon.

Compare all specifications:

1997 Ford Falcon 1941 Toyota AA
Make Ford Toyota
Model Falcon AA
Year Released 1997 1941
Engine Size 3984 cc 3389 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 205 HP 64 HP
Engine RPM 4900 RPM 3000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Vehicle Weight 1535 kg 1600 kg
Vehicle Length 4910 mm 4760 mm
Vehicle Width 1870 mm 1760 mm
Vehicle Height 1460 mm 1760 mm
Wheelbase Size 2800 mm 2860 mm
